MELBOURNE, Australia, March 25. THE United States had plenty going on as the World Championships started on Sunday. Michael Phelps and Cullen Jones helped the Red, White and Blue to gold and a meet record in the 400 freestyle relay. Meanwhile, University of Texas products Brendan Hansen (100 breaststroke) and Ian Crocker (50 butterfly) qualified second for their respective finals.
